At 8:00 am, your guide will meet you at your hotel lobby in Yangshuo, then you will take a car ride to the Silver Cave. You will walk 2-kilometer path winding through a series of colossal chambers, each more impressive than the last. The clever lighting enhances the natural colors and shapes of the stalactites and stalagmites, creating a truly magical atmosphere. The walk is at a leisurely pace, with plenty of opportunities to stop for photographs.
Head to Ruyi Peak and board the modern cable car to the summit. The 20-minute ride is an attraction in itself, offering ever-expanding, breathtaking views of the karst valleys below. Then you will walk on the Suspension Bridge, a 142-meter-long walkway connecting two peaks. Feel it sway gently as you cross, offering thrilling and photogenic views into the green abyss below.
Next, test your resolve on the transparent glass path affixed to the side of the cliff. A final climb up a series of stairs brings you to the ultimate reward: the summit viewing platform. This is the crowning moment of the day. Spend time here soaking in the unparalleled 360-degree panorama of countless karst peaks stretching to the horizon.
Later, you will be transferred back to your Yangshuo hotel where the tour concludes.

Yangshuo is a picturesque county renowned for its stunning karst landscapes, winding rivers, and charming ancient towns. Nestled in the heart of the Guangxi region, it offers a unique blend of natural beauty, cultural heritage, and outdoor adventures, making it a must-visit destination in southern China.
The Li River is the most famous attraction in Yangshuo, known for its stunning karst landscapes and scenic beauty. A boat cruise along the river offers breathtaking views of the surrounding peaks and villages.
West Street is the heart of Yangshuo, lined with charming shops, restaurants, and cafes. It's a great place to experience the town's vibrant atmosphere and sample local cuisine.
Moon Hill is a famous landmark in Yangshuo, featuring a distinctive moon-shaped arch. Hiking to the top offers panoramic views of the surrounding countryside and karst peaks.
Bamboo rafting on the Yulong River is a unique and relaxing way to explore Yangshuo's scenic countryside. The gentle current and stunning landscapes make it a popular activity for visitors.
Xingping Ancient Town is a well-preserved historical town along the Li River, known for its traditional architecture and charming streets. It's a great place to step back in time and experience rural Chinese life.
